Kitaab-ul-Ghusl ends today, Alhamdulillah. We’re doing all these Ahadith in one post because most of them are repeats. So we’ll cover them up quickly inshaAllah.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 285:

Narrated ‘Umar bin Al-Khattab:

I asked Allah’s Apostle “Can any one of us sleep while he is Junub?” He replied, “Yes, if he performs ablution, he can sleep while he is Junub.”

Lesson: wudhu before sleeping is mustahab (liked). Read more on it here.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 286:

Narrated ‘Aisha:

Whenever the Prophet intended to sleep while he was Junub, he used to wash his private parts and perform ablution like that for the prayer.

Same as above.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 287:

Narrated ‘Abdullah:

‘Umar asked the Prophet “Can anyone of us sleep while he is Junub?” He replied, “Yes, if he performs ablution.”

Same as above.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 288:

Narrated ‘Abdullah bin ‘Umar:

Umar bin Al-Khattab told Allah’s Apostle, “I became Junub at night.” Allah’s Apostle replied, “Perform ablution after washing your private parts and then sleep.”

Same as above.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 289:

Narrated Hisham:

as the following Hadith 290.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 290:

Narrated Abu Huraira:

The Prophet said, “When a man sits in between the four parts of a woman and did the sexual intercourse with her, bath becomes compulsory.”

This is today’s Hadith that we’ll be discussing inshaAllah.
Basically the rule is that even touching of the sexual organs makes bath compulsory on the man and the woman. Following Ahadith will explain more..

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 291:

Narrated Zaid bin Khalid AlJuhani:

I asked ‘Uthman bin ‘Affan about a man who engaged in the sexual intercourse with his wife but did not discharge. ‘Uthman replied, “He should perform ablution like that for the prayer after washing his private parts.” ‘Uthman added, “I heard that from Allah’s Apostle.” I asked ‘Ali bin Abi Talib, Az-Zubair bin Al-‘Awwam, Talha bin ‘Ubaidullah and Ubai bin Ka’b and a gave the same reply. (Abu Aiylub said that he had heard that from Allah’s Apostle ) (This order was cancelled later on so one has to take a bath.)
See, Hadith No. 180.
Also: Hadith no. 179.

Volume 1, Book 5, Number 292:

Narrated Ubai bin Ka’b:

I asked Allah’s Apostle about a man who engages in sexual intercourse with his wife but does not discharge. He replied, “He should wash the parts which comes in contact with the private parts of the woman, perform ablution and then pray.” (Abu ‘Abdullah said, “Taking a bath is safer and is the last order.”)
